Invert sugar, also called Trimoline, is a white paste used in pastry and confectionery to slow down the crystallisation process of sugars. It has several advantages : - it improves the doughs shelf life and texture - it balances the humidity rate - it allows a crispy and golden crust - it maintains the products softness and freshness - it enhances and conserves the flavours - it avoids desiccation when defrosting - it brings the necessary sugars to develop the flavour, colour and texture. It is generally used in bakery and viennoiserie, pastries and biscuits, ganaches, sorbets and ice creams. It is 20 to 25% sweeter than sugar.
